With other services, you often rely on customer reviews of individual assistants, with the best people of course being the most expensive and hard to lockdown. Cecil discovered with MyOutDesk that our pool of available professionals works a bit differently. Rather than just hiring anyone even slightly qualified and letting the customers evaluate them, we evaluate them ourselves first. If they are up to our quality standards, meaning they have the same high level of experience/talent/ education that our customers have come to expect, then they get added to our pool and categorized based on skillset. So when a company comes to us for an assistant they tell us what exactly they need them for and then we give them vetted professionals tailored to their needs.
